What will happen to plant cells if there were no plasmodesmata?

Respuesta :

sagniksengupta067
sagniksengupta067 sagniksengupta067
  • 01-09-2021

Answer:

Intercellular transportation would not have occurred if there were no plasmodesmata.

Explanation:

Plasmodesmata are intercellular pores connecting adjacent plant cells allowing membrane and cytoplasmic continuity and are essential routes for intercellular trafficking, communication and signaling in plant development and defense
